Levine's Maroon 5 Debuts New Song "Moves Like Jagger" -- featuring Aguilera -- available exclusively on iTunes following NBC broadcast
Adam Levine and Christina Aguilera -- two of the musician coaches on NBC's hit series "The Voice" -- will give an exclusive world premiere performance of their collaboration on the new song "Moves Like Jagger" live on the show Tuesday, June 21 (9-11 p.m. ET). The studio version of the song, which was recorded by Levine's Maroon 5 and features Aguilera, will be available to purchase on the iTunes store (www.itunes.com) following the broadcast.
Said Levine: "The guys and I recorded this track in L.A. last month and it was great getting to work with Christina on it as well. We are excited to perform it for our fans on 'The Voice' and on the road this summer."
"Collaborating with Adam and Maroon 5 on this great song was a wonderful opportunity and I am looking forward to performing with them live on 'The Voice,'" said Aguilera.
"Moves Like Jagger" is a quintessential
Maroon 5 power pop hit with an upbeat, funky tune and catchy lyrics. In
addition to their new song, Maroon 5 is co-headlining a summer North American
tour with Train. Kicking off July 22 in Chula Vista, Calif., the 40-plus-city
outing will feature an evening of music that will include more than 20 charted
hit songs from the two bands that have sold more than 22 million records
worldwide.
Gavin DeGraw is confirmed as the opening act on the tour's first leg with Matt
Nathanson set to join the outing as the show opener on the second leg starting
Aug. 28. Special fan packages will also be offered by both bands via their
websites.
